Looking for some insight and suggestions. I have a 70 swinger that I'm currently having MRL build a 408 stroker for. We are shooting for somewhere between 450-500hp so torque will be around 500-520ish. Currently I have a 8.75 rear axle 3:55 sure grip with espo 1" above stock ride height springs. Odviously traction is going to be an issue with the standard small tires. I'm looking at my options for a wider tire.

Any suggestions on what size tire I should be trying to run with this HP/torque combination? Keep in mid this is strictly a street car. I may go to the track every now and then but not a big deal to me.

I'm thinking I will definitely need a spring relocation kit but will it be necessary to cut any material away from the inner trunk? Also my car has the chrome wheel well molding if that makes a difference. I'd also like to run stock looking sbp rallye wheels but not sure if anyone makes an aftermarket set wider than stock.

I've worked on a lot of cars but this area is all new to me. Thanks
